Method, medium, and system for simplifying user management of products during online shopping
First Claim
1. A computer-implemented method for simplifying user management of items during online shopping, comprising:
- under the control of one or more computer systems configured with executable instructions,creating, by a computer, a display of an informal storage space for a web site at a time when at least one web page from a plurality of web pages from the web site is displayed, the informal storage space providing a location for displaying visual identifiers for items that are currently added to the informal storage space, the informal storage space being displayed within a pane of a web browser along with any of the plurality of pages from the web site;
detecting, by the computer, movement of a first visual identifier for a first item on one of the plurality of web pages substantially toward the informal storage space for a predetermined distance from an original location of the first visual identifier original location, the predetermined distance being less than a distance between the original location of the first visual identifier and the informal storage space;
in response to detecting the movement of the first visual identifier for the predetermined distance, adding, by the computer, the first visual identifier for the first item to the informal storage space; and
when movement of a second visual identifier associated with a second item in the informal storage space substantially away from the informal storage space is detected, removing, by the computer, the second visual identifier for the second item from the informal storage space,wherein a third visual identifier displayed on a currently displayed web page is configured to be added to the informal storage space from any location on the currently displayed web page by moving the third visual identifier at least a portion of a distance towards the informal storage space independent of whether the information storage space is currently in a viewable portion of the display.

Abstract
In accordance with a method for simplifying user management of products during online shopping, an informal storage space for a merchant'"'"'s web site may be displayed when web pages from the merchant'"'"'s web site are displayed. The informal storage space may be separate from a shopping cart for the merchant'"'"'s web site. The informal storage space may include visual identifiers for products that are currently added to the informal storage space. Users may be permitted to compare the products that are currently added to the informal storage space. Users may also be permitted to make modifications to the informal storage space. State information for the informal storage space may be updated to reflect the modifications made to the informal storage space.
